What Makes an Electric Bike Road Legal in the UK?

In Great Britain, an electric bike generally qualifies as an Electrically Assisted Pedal Cycle when it has usable pedals, a maximum continuous rated motor output of 250W and electrical assistance that does not propel it above 15.5mph. Check the markings and documentation for the individual bike rather than relying only on its advertised speed or power. A throttle that propels the bike without pedalling may require vehicle approval. You should also compare comfort, real-world range, brakes, lights, mudguards and rack compatibility when choosing a road-legal electric bike.

Road Legal Electric Bike Buying Guide

Built for everyday UK riding

Road-legal electric bikes are designed for practical journeys with electrical assistance that feels natural while pedalling. Choose a frame style, size and riding position that suit your height and intended routes.

What to compare before buying

Compare battery capacity, realistic range, brakes, tyres, lights, mudguards, overall weight and maximum rider load. If you plan to carry luggage, check whether the bike includes or supports a suitable rear rack.

Choosing between styles

A folding electric bike may be easier to store or transport, while a fat tyre model can provide additional comfort and grip on mixed surfaces. Always confirm that the exact version you select meets the requirements for your intended use.
